Even though you can move around the screen, you're still pretty much on a fixed path with perhaps the occasional left or right choice. It might just be essentially like you're stuck in a tunnel with a little leeway as opposed to being forced along like a roller coaster but can turn or even which way you're facing like some light gun games.
